Westbrook attended the University of South Dakota after transferring from Iowa Western Community College starting 58 games for the Coyotes in his two-year career.
He played college basketball for Iowa Western Community College and the University of South Dakota. He became the 23rd player under Coyote head coach Dave Boots, and 42nd in school history, to reach the 1,000-point mark as he ended his career with 1,009 points. He is the first two-year, junior college player under Boots to score 1,000 points.
After going undrafted in the 2012 National Basketball Association draft, Westbrook joined the Orlando Magic for the 2012 National Basketball Association Summer League.
In August 2012, he signed with Tezenis Verona of the Italian Legadue Basket for the 2012-2013 season. On September 30, 2013, Westbrook signed with the Miami Heat.
However, he was later waived by the Heat on October 21, 2013. On December 7, 2013, he was acquired by the Sioux Falls Skyforce of the National Basketball Association Development League.
On January 4, 2014, he was traded to the Austin Toros.
On March 15, 2014, he was waived by the Toros. On April 4, 2014, he was acquired by the Springfield Armor. On September 29, 2014, he signed with Hyères-Toulon of France.
On September 18, 2015, Westbrook signed with the Milwaukee Buckinghamshire, however, he was waived on October 7.
On December 29, he was acquired by Juventud Sionista of the Argentinian League.
